图书管理系统毕业论文3000字(2)
学习啦在线学习网图书管理系统毕业论文3000字
图书管理系统毕业论文篇4
学习啦在线学习网 浅谈图书管理信息系统设计
学习啦在线学习网 摘要:作为信息资源的集散地,图书馆在高校中的作用是尤为重要的,而图书馆传统人工管理方式已经无法快速、高效地应付日益增长的信息数据。随着计算机技术的飞速发展,使各行各业在计算机技术应用方面得到了广泛的普及和使用。因此,图书管理信息系统也以方便、快捷、费用低的优点正慢慢地进入人们的生活,将传统的图书管理方式彻底解脱出来,从而使人们有更多的时间来获取信息、了解信息、掌握信息,更好地发挥图书馆强大的资源优势。
关键词:图书管理信息系统;数据库应用;Visual Foxpro语言;windows HC
图书管理系统是典型的信息管理系统(MIS),其开发主要包括后台数据库的建立和维护以及前端应用程序的开发两个方面。对于前者要求建立起数据一致性和完整性强、数据安全性好的库;而对于后者则要求应用程序功能完备,易使用等特点。本是从我校图书馆的馆藏规模和实际操作流程程出发,针对图书馆管理的现状,经过详细的系统调查,结合效用和成本多方要素。利用Visual Foxpro6.0作为开发工具,为图书馆开发出的一个实用的单机版图书馆管理信息系统。全文共分为五部分,其分别为绪论、系统分析阶段、系统设计阶段、系统实施阶段、系统测试。
一、绪论
(一)系统开发背景。目前,在一些高校图书管理中,师生查找图书都是采用传统的查询方法,让读者在图书分类架上一本本地去查找,这样不仅很难找到自己所需要的图书,而且费时费力。而图书管理员在办理借书登记、查询读者借书记录时,管理人员必须在借书记录上一个个去查找,而要找到借书记录并删除该记录是件很麻烦的事情。每当新书入库时,图书管理员既要填写新书入库卡片,又要填写新书入库账目,不仅工作量大,而且在新书入库后要经历较长的时间方能借出。另外,因图书数量有限,必须对图书实行限量借阅,因此要实施弹性借书方法是件很困难的事。
为提高图书查询效率,减少系部图书管理员的工作负担,有必要开发一个小型图书管理软件来对图书实施有效管理。该系统应具备以下功能:(1)能对各类图书实行分类管理;(2)提供必要的读者信息;(3)能进行各种高级查询;(4)具有图书检索功能等。这样,不仅能较好地帮助读者在最短的时间内找到自己所需要的图书书目、编号,而且能让图书管理员以最高的效率办理借阅手续。
(二)数据库概述。从20世纪五十年代中期开始,计算机的应用由科学研究部门逐步扩展至企业、行政部门。至六十年代,数据处理成为计算机的主要应用。数据库技术作为数据管理技术,是计算机软件领域的一个重要分支,产生于六十年代末。现已形成相当规模的理论体系和实用技术。
学习啦在线学习网 数据库(Database)DB是统一管理的相关数据的集合。
学习啦在线学习网 数据库管理系统(Database Managerment System)DBMS是位于用户和操作系统之间的一层数据管理软件,为用户或应用程序提供访问DB的方法,包括DB的建立、查询、更新及各种数据控制。
数据库系统(Database System)DBS是实现有组织地、动态地存储大量关联数据,方便多用户访问的计算机软、硬件和数据资源组成的系统,即采用了数据库技术的计算机系统。
数据库技术是一门研究数据库的结构、存储、管理和使用的软件学科。
学习啦在线学习网 二、系统分析阶段
(一)系统可行性分析。系统可行性分析包括:技术的可行性、经济可行性、法律因素可行性。
技术可行性:结合本校图书馆规模和平时业务量的具体情况,本系统采用Visual Foxpro6.0作为开发平台,可以很容易实现图书馆相关信息的记录、维护、检索,并且可以在不添加任何设备的情况下,以较少的人力较快地完成系统的设计,实现系统的功能。
经济可行性:不需要额外开支,用现有的人力物力就可实现,软件成本很低。
学习啦在线学习网 法律可行性研究:研究在系统开发过程中可能涉及的各种合同、侵权、责任以及各种与法律相抵触的问题。
学习啦在线学习网 (二)系统需求分析
1、图书管理信息系统的总体功能要求。简单的图书管理系统主要包括下面的功能:①借书处理:完成读者借书这一业务流程,核心为快速检索到学生需要的书籍。②还书处理:完成读者还书这一业务流程。③新书上架:完成新书资料的录入工作。④旧书下架:完成图书资料的删除工作。⑤读者查询:根据读者号,查询读者借阅情况,能够对读者的基本信息资料进行管理。⑥相关帮助:便于新的系统使用者能够快速掌握该系统的使用操作。
2、图书管理信息系统的性能需求。①要求有较强的系统安全性,对一定范围和程度内用户的错误操作有相应的系统自我保护功能。②系统的维护时间不能超过系统总运行时间的千分之五,系统每次的维护时间不能超过系统总运行时间的千分之一,系统的故障恢复时间不得超过系统故障时间的百分之五。③其他性能要求以其相关或类似的系统为参考。
学习啦在线学习网 三、系统设计阶段
学习啦在线学习网 (一)系统功能模块设计。鉴于以上各项功能要求,将该系统划分为以下六个模块:
1、图书信息模块。对图书的基本信息进行录入、删除、修改以前信息和进行简单查询功能。
学习啦在线学习网 2、查询检索模块。可对书目的基本信息进行检索,其查询条件可以是按分类检索;也可以是按照作者名、图书名称或出版社进行检索。同时,也可对读者的基本信息进行检索,查阅其借阅信息。
3、读者管理模块。对读者的基本信息进行录入管理,可自动生成会员代号,可自动记录会员的借阅信息。
4、数据维护模块。可对数据库中的各项基本数据信息进行数据备份和数据恢复,并可实现数据备份文件存贮路径的自由选择。
5、报表输出模块。对图书的基本信息、会员的基本信息、会员的借阅信息等数据可按照查询条件的不同按要求打印输出。
学习啦在线学习网 6、帮助模块。可以提供关于图书管理信息系统各项操作的详细帮助信息,并可实现对不同操作的定点帮助提示。
(二)数据库设计
1、数据描述
(1)静态数据描述。①图书一级分类表:包括一个数据表。其中的主要信息有:分类编号和一级分类名称。一级分类中将图书共分五大类,具体分类方法、编号和分类名称参照国家统一分类方法的规定。②图书二级分类表:包括五个数据表。其中的主要信息有:二级分类的编号和分类名称。二级分类中将图书共分为二十二个小类,并分别隶属于一级分类的五个大类中,其具体分类方法、编号和分类名称参照国家统一分类方法的有关规定。③图书明细分类表:包括二十二个数据表。其中的主要信息有:明细分类的编号和分类名称。明细分类又将二十二个小类明细的分为若干细小类别,其具体的分类方法、编号和分类名称参照国家统一分类方法的有关规定。
学习啦在线学习网 以上数据均按国家统一规定设置录入,不能做太大改变,分类名称可以有一定的缩略但不能影响其原有的意义。系统设计完成后不可以通过录入、删除的方式进行修改。
(2)动态数据
①图书的基本数据。包括一个数据表。其中的主要数据有图书编号:是对录入图书的统一编号,以便唯一区别图书;图书名称:图书出版时的封面印刷名称;作者:图书的编写者或编写单位或组织;出版社:出版发行该册图书的发行单位;录入日期:该册图书入库的时间;借阅次数:该图书总的被借阅次数;类别编号:给图书所属的明细分类的类别号,它应与明细分类表中的图书的类别编号一致;简介:对该册图书的内容总体概括介绍。
学习啦在线学习网 ②读者基本数据:包括一个数据表。其中的主要数据有:读者代号:读者的统一编号,由系统自动生成,唯一的标示一个会员的身份;姓名:读者的真实姓名;电话:读者的有效联系电话,可选择填写;地址:读者的有效联系地址,可选择填写;身份证号:读者的身份证号码,可选择填写;注册日期:读者本人正式注册成功时的日期(为系统自动填写)。备注:读者的个人其他资料。
学习啦在线学习网 以上两部分数据的录入具有一定的界面,并提供修改的方式。还提供随时的查询,对查询结果有相应的显示和打印输出,对全体的数据可进行备份与恢复。
③借阅记录。包括一个数据表。其中的主要数据有:读者代号、图书编号、借阅日期。这些数据信息都是由系统自动填写。此表中的所有数据不提供修改方式,只供查阅、显示和打印输出。可以对全体数据进行备份和恢复。
④登录密码。包括一个数据表。其主要数据有:管理员代号、密码、权限。
2、数据库描述。该系统建立一个数据库,其中包括三十二个数据表。全部用Visual Foxpro实现。其中,部分数据表的结构和联系如图1所示。(图1)其他分类数据表的连接通过“下级分类表名”实现连接调用。
学习啦在线学习网 3、数据采集。对于图书分类数据表的信息参照国家图书分类方法;对于图书基本信息数据可通过对现存图书进行分类录入;对于读者方面的信息数据可以在系统运行使用中获得。
学习啦在线学习网 (三)用户界面设计。本系统设计原则:1、界面美观、操作方便并能高效率地完成工作;2、界面根据用户需求设计;3、界面能引导用户操作的功能,并能提供一些帮助功能。
主要的用户界面有:1、登录界面;2、主表单界面;3、各类信息查询;4、读者信息管理列表;5、图书信息管理列表等。
四、系统实施阶段
(一)计算机系统的性能和软硬件环境。在软件方面本系统运行平台为Windows2000专业版,开发工具采用易学易用的软件开发工具Visual Foxpro6.0。因Visual Foxpro6.0在应用程序的开发上具有灵活、效率高等特点和使用简便的数据库管理功能。硬件要求:Inter PentiumⅢ、128M内存、40G硬盘等。
学习啦在线学习网 (二)编写程序。依据各阶段的开发文档,使用Visual Foxpro6.0进行程序编写。此系统的编码设计(表单设计、代码设计、变量定义、控件的定义)严格按照大众化的标准和风格。
学习啦在线学习网 对于系统的帮助功能的实现,则使用windows help compiler来单独编译,最后通过Visual Foxpro提供的接口命令(set help to)和系统相连。帮助文件的数据字典、源代码见附件。
五、系统测试
测试的步骤主要有以下三个方面:1、单元测试:采用的是白盒测试法,检查模块控制结构的某些特殊路径;2、综合测试:采用的是自顶向下集成法;3、确认测试包括:功能测试、性能测试。
图书管理系统毕业论文篇5
浅谈现代化图书馆管理系统
摘要:图书馆集搜集、整理、收藏图书资、科学管理文献资源为一体,以便广大的读者借阅使用。图书馆作为保存各民族文化财富而存在的机构,担负着保存人类文化典籍任务。图书馆最古老的职能,是以文献为物质基础而开展业务活动的。但近年来随着计算机网络化的实现以及科学技术的突飞猛进,图书馆在保存手写、印刷文献,以及保存其它资源载体形式的情况下,积极开发现代化管理系统。通过对图书馆自动化管理的介绍,分析和阐述了图书馆管理软件和现代化的管理系统的应用。
学习啦在线学习网 关键词:图书馆 自动化管理 管理软件
当今社会正在努力建设精神文明,物质文明,文化在其中起着十分重要的作用,图书馆在文化传播中的地位更是显而易见,但是全国各地图书馆建设并不均匀,全国很多地方没有或者没有足够的图书馆,虽说现在互联网上的知识面很广很全面,很多人都舍弃图书馆这个比较传统的知识获得渠道,但是我们应该用发展的眼光看问题,现在的图书馆在管理方面可以说的上全方位有科学技术接轨,不论是在管理手段还是管理系统上都较以前有了很大变化,有其是很多企事业单位的图书馆条件都相当不错,但画地为牢。不向外人开放。回报社会是每一个公民和法人的义务。所以,这些单位图书馆应该在服务好本单位的前提下,向社会公众开放。本文针对图书馆管理软件和现代化的管理系统进行了阐述和分析。
学习啦在线学习网 1. 无线射频识别技术在图书馆自动化管理中的应用
如今的图书馆与以往不同,采用各种高科技手段,管理井井有条,各种技术被广泛应用,本文以无线射频识别技术(RFID)为例,探讨一下其在现代化图书馆管理中的应用,无线射频识别技术是自动识别技术的一种,采用非接触式。较传统条形码依靠光电效应方式有了很大改进,RFID标签不需要人工操作,只需要通过阅读感应可以自动向阅读器发送所包含资料的信息,这就可以体现出图书馆管理的自动化、智能化。所以它凭借其方便智能等优点广泛应用于图书馆自动化管理中,在知识经济时代,知识已成为经济增长和社会发展以及企业生存的关键性资源,知识管理因此成为全球范围内越来越受重视的热门话题。知识管理越来越为人们所重视,本文简单阐述了图书馆实行知识管理的必要性,论述图书馆知识管理的特征内容及实施策略。
1.1 借阅过程完全自动化
目前图书馆的各种文献资料不但以光学条形码作为辨识码之外,为了安全起见,还加贴磁条,以防止馆藏文献资料没有经许可就携带而出。如今的RFID技术完全可取代条形码和磁条,借还书免除操作不当而造成的消磁及上磁的麻烦。由于RFID技术是非接触式自动识别技术,在借还书时无需人工操作,而是使用无线频率通信进行自动识别、追踪和管理。使用该系统后,读者只要将自己的借阅证和借出的资料放到借阅仪器下方,RFID借阅系统就会自动完成扫描工作,而且还能识别读者的个人信息和借出资料的标签信息。
不仅方便图书馆管理,减轻工作负担,还给读者带来很大的方便,可谓一石二鸟。在读者完成借阅过程后,打印机就会自动把借阅详单打印出来,由读者保存,作为借阅凭证。当读者还书时,读者将资料送到回收设备,设备安装的RFID读写器能自动对书籍标签进行扫描并且做下记录。归还后的馆藏书籍将由一条传送带传送至书籍回收车中,经过统一的整理然后上架,以备再次借阅,我们可以看出,在读者的整个借阅工程中。完全实现自动化管理,减轻了工作负担,方便了读者大众。
学习啦在线学习网 1.2 清点作业简单化
与以往的条形码阅读机必须在近距离而且要求没有物体阻挡的情况下才能辨别条形码不同,无线射频识别技术完全不用担心这一问题,由原来的一对一升级为一对多,所以,清点时只需将每本书从书架上取下用RFID标签以无线电波传递信号进行扫描,可一次读取多个RFID标签的资料,在很大程度上减轻了清点作业的工作量。完全体现了科技是第一生产力这一伟大论断。
1.3 防盗管理安全化
学习啦在线学习网 俗话说的好,防人之心不可无,尤其是像图书馆这种大型的公共场所,类似于大型超市的侦测门,RFID无线电波式防盗侦测门禁系统具备EAS功能,将RFID阅读器整合在内,让图书馆防盗管理更加安全有效,更容易处理。没有得到许可的文献被带离图书馆时将无线射频侦测门就会自动报警。除报警器外,还将触发摄影系统;可以说是上了双保险,全方位的保证馆藏资料的安全,不但可以避免了磁条检测设备由于盲区的存在,从而导致馆藏书籍被携带出馆而有检测不到的弊端,有了这么智能的安全保障,图书馆在安全防盗管理上会有很大程度的转机,变被动为主动。
2. 图书馆管理软件
目前市场上的图书馆管理软件层出不穷,例如馆吧saas版,它是一款采用saas模式开发的在线图书馆管理系统,不仅具有传统软件的所有功能,还能随时随地通过互联网登录管理查询自己的图书馆,实现馆际互借,实现资源实时共享。
学习啦在线学习网 2.1 软件特点
解决了各图书馆安装配置服务器的困扰,备份数据可随时下载,保证数据更安全,随时随地可以登录管理自己的图书馆,查询检索本图书馆图书情况,图书馆之间借阅,实现图书资源的实时共享。通过internet网络将区域内各图书馆联合起来,组成区域性的虚拟图书馆群,建立一个区域图书馆群的电子化、数字化、网络化的立体信息空间,充分提高地区图书馆群的业务处理和服务的水平和效率,实现区域内图书馆的联合协调采访、联合编目、联合目录查询等服务功能。上级管理、读者空间和图书馆门户网站与后台管理,打造三位一体信息化管理。降低运营成本:不需要专业计算机维护人员,不需购买专业服务器。无需关心数据备份。有专业团队提供后续技术维护和日常工作答疑。使用大型商业数据库、页面局部异步刷新,提高安全性和性能等。
学习啦在线学习网 2.2 软件功能
学习啦在线学习网 文献检索可以根据不同字段或检索点,检索馆藏文献信息。方便统计阅览室读者在馆时间等。可以设定编目等系统参数。读者类别管理、操作员的操作自由设定。读者的借阅规则的设定,实现不同类别读者不同级别借阅权限。财产账统计、导出,馆藏量统计,中图分类统计,流通、流通率统计,超期、罚款、污染统计,以及借阅预约排行榜等。同时可在运营中根据用户反馈增加统计功能。每一位读者在系统录入后,自动开通一个读者空间、读者登陆后可维护个人信息、查看借阅、预约等信息、并对图书发表阅读评论。每一个图书馆都开通有一个本馆的站点。相关信息可以在后台设定。公众可以在这个站点检索本馆文献、预约等。无偿为上级单位提供该功能。上级单位可对该地区所管辖的图书馆层层管理、查看有关图书馆的流通借阅以及馆藏等统计信息,对资源进行最优化配置。
3. 现代化图书馆管理系统
学习啦在线学习网 现代化的图书馆管理软件,真正意义上实现简易化及人性化管理。普通激光打印机和条码扫描器即可实现图书馆管理。其涵盖了图书馆信息化管理及自动化管理的各项内容,图书新增建档,由ISBN码自动查找,直接搜寻网络读入,最高效的图书建档方式。转换部门群组处理,毕业生或离职者借阅记录删除。可利用条形码读码机辅助借还数据管理。可由系统直接打印图书条形码卷标及借书证,不必另外委外打印,各式完整的管理报表,随时掌握借书及逾期数据。逾期还书的报表可用部门分类排序打印,方便催还。逾期还书报表查询结合邮件群发功能,管理者可一次发送所有催还通知。期刊杂志的管理,含订购到期日的报表打印,方便查询期刊是否到期,或者是否需要续订。数据库维护及软件保固:数据库可由系统维护,管理者自行做备份管理,不必请专业人员协助。
学习啦在线学习网 面对图书馆纷繁复杂的信息资源,只有采用智能的图书馆管理系统,科学的管理手段对馆藏资料进行科学化整理、合理分析综合,从而使信息有规律、有秩序、源源不断的,进行更加广泛的交流与传递,建立科学的管理体系,采用现代化管理方法,不但是对图书馆本身管理工作的一个助力,而且还将读者放到第一位,充分体现了以人为本,科学发展的理念。让读者和图书馆二者形成一个良性的循环。当今社会的科技发展给图书馆的管理工作一个契机,只有运用科学的管理方法和技术手段才能适应当今社会的发展,从而满足人们日益增长的需求。
参考文献:
[1]吴兆兰,图书馆的范式转变及图书馆员的角色定位[J],图书与情报,2006,2.
[2]蔡孟欣,RFID在图书馆应用的可行性研究[J],大学图书馆学报,2006,4.
猜你喜欢: